Why does the temperature decrease When baking soda is added to vinegar?

It took energy to break the baking soda and vinegar apart and energy was released when the carbon dioxide, sodium acetate, and water were formed. Since more energy was needed to break the baking soda and vinegar apart, the temperature went down. This reaction is called an endothermic reaction.

Why is the container cool to the touch?

Explanation: Endothermic reactions are those that must absorb energy from their surroundings. This can include absorbing heat from the container they are in, or from your fingertips. The result is that both the container and your fingers will feel cold.

What happens when you mix baking powder and vinegar?

Mixing baking soda (sodium bicarbonate) and vinegar (acetic acid) causes a chemical reaction that produces a salt (sodium acetate) and water, as well as carbon dioxide gas.

Does baking soda dissolve in cold water?

Since baking soda is basically a salt, it dissolves equally well in warm or cold water, although higher temperatures facilitate dissolution. It’s important to note that baking soda won’t activate with water alone; it needs both water and acid to start bubbling.

When you touch the cold surface with your hand does the cold travel from the surface to your hand?

When you touch a cold surface, does cold travel from the surface to your hand or does energy travel from your hand to the cold surface? The direction of energy travel is from hot to cold- from your hand to the cold surface. There is no “cold” that travels in the other direction.

What is the chemical reaction in a cold pack?

When the bag is squeezed, the water interacts with the chemical to start a reaction that lowers the temperature of the water to almost freezing. The chemical reactors in these ice packs are typically ammonium nitrate, calcium ammonium nitrate, or urea.
